EBT Unit 3.0 Entrepreneurship VQ Review 1

AB
EntrepreneurAn individual who undertakes the risk associated with creating, organizing, and owning a business
EntrepreneurshipThe process of starting and operating one's own business
Business EthicsApplying principles of right and wrong to situations in the workplace
Code of EthicsA systematic set of rules and procedures used to guide the behavior of an individual, a business, or a culture
InnovationA new or different product
Mission StatementA written description of the purpose of a company and the management's philosophy
OpportunityAn idea that has commercial value
Small BusinessSometimes referred to as "mom and pop" businesses
DiscoveryThe stage in which the entrepreneur generates ideas, recognizes opportunities, and determines the feasibility of ideas, markets, ventures, etc.
DemographicsData that describes a group of people in terms of their age, marital status, family size, ethnic background, gender, education, and income
Concept DevelopmentThe stage in the entrepreneurial process in which the entrepreneur plans the venture, identifies needed resources using a business plan, and identifies strategies to protect intellectual property
